EV drivers who charge mostly from home will see a small rise in electricity costs from 28p to 34p per kWh as part of the Government’s October Energy Price Cap. Welsh car sales falling back
Wales saw a fall in new car registrations last month, the only part of Britain suffering as the cost of living rose. The Society of Motor Manufacturers and Traders reported 8,342 new cars were registered by Welsh dealerships last month compared with 8,637 a year ago. That’s a decline of 3.42% on the year to date.
